Securing Your Backyard Oasis: Pool Fence Options Creating Safety Zones
Transform your backyard into a haven of relaxation and fun while ensuring the safety of everyone with the right pool fence.
A sturdy barrier isn't just a requirement; it's an opportunity to enhance your outdoor space's aesthetic appeal. Investigate various fence styles, materials, and designs that blend seamlessly with your home's architecture and personal preferences.
- For a classic look, consider traditional wood fences. Their timeless charm adds warmth and character to any landscape.
- Vinyl fencing offers low-maintenance durability and comes in a range of sleek styles to complement modern designs.
- Glass panels provide unobstructed views and create an illusion of spaciousness, allowing you to appreciate your pool without sacrificing safety.
Regardless of the style you opt for, remember to prioritize safety features like self-closing gates, latches out of reach of children, and sturdy construction. A well-designed pool fence acts as a reassuring barrier, allowing you and your loved ones to relax and enjoy your backyard oasis with peace of mind.

Trendy and Effective Pool Fencing Designs
A well-designed pool fence is an essential safety feature that also adds to the aesthetic appeal of your outdoor space.
With a wide array of materials and styles available, you can find the perfect fence to suit your home's architecture and personal preferences.
Glass fencing offers a sleek and contemporary look, while wrought iron fences provide a classic and elegant feel. Consider factors like visibility, maintenance, and budget when making your decision. A appealing pool fence can beautify your backyard into a safe and inviting oasis.
Here are some popular pool fencing designs:
* **Semi-Frameless Glass:** This option features minimal framing, creating an unobstructed view of the pool while maintaining safety.
* **Solid Panel Fencing:** Made from materials like wood, vinyl, or composite, these fences offer privacy and protection from unwanted eyes.
* **Picket Fence:** A classic choice that adds a charming and traditional touch to your pool area.
Remember to always consult with a qualified fencing professional to ensure your fence meets local safety regulations and building codes.
